Bandemonium

Bandemonium promotes Community Music learning opportunities. A friendly safe and low pressure environment to learn music at ones own pace in the company of others doing the same and building community at the same time. Currently based at the Bayside Grange and running from 5 to 9pm on most Sunday afternoons the program consists of an initial 2 hours of people with softer folk oriented string instruments and morphs into 2 hours of alternative brass band music. The Brass Band performs in the community several times a year

Circus Of The Elements

Circus of the Elements are a multi-talented and multi-dimensional elemental live performance dance troupe. Our goal is to dazzle with our fiery outdoor displays of fire dance and fire art sculptures by bringing fresh choreography to the stage both indoors and out. We bring fire to the aerial as well as to isis wings belly dance hoop dance acro samba styles and more! You can find us every 1st Friday from May to October in Trinidad for Trinidad Art Nights as well as performing at a variety of events and venues. We also produce many of our own events and even do private parties!

North Coast Storytellers

Our goal is to share the love of oral storytelling with our communities. The North Coast Storytellers are committed to working togeather to support promote and perpetuate the aret craft and values of story telling through education and performance. Located in Northern California North Coast storytellers are available throughout the year for school presentations and other events in the greater Humboldt and Del Norte counties.

Samba da Alegria

Samba da Alegria is a community dance and drum troupe that has evolved over the past 20 years. Alegria welcome's all community members to dance drum and celebrate our COMMUNITY!! Once a year Samba da Alegria brings a new theme new dance new percussion amazing costumes and props.

Sean's Shadows

Sean Powers has been working in Humboldt County as a story-teller illustrator and musician for twenty years. Nine years ago he discovered shadow puppetry as a medium to combine his talents. Since then he has performed at over 60 different schools libraries and theatres throughout northern California.
